"Lady" from Styx's album of 1973, Styx II, which describes a love for his wife from a member in the band.

Another classic rock love ballad this one,however; from Styx titled "Lady". Dennis DeYoung (keyboard/vocals) wrote this for his wife.

Interesting choice switching from synthesizer to acoustic piano at the last minute. The piano just happened to be in the studio when the band went to record the song.
